Howard A. Ford v. Franklin J. Tennis
January 14, 2011
HOWARD A. FORD, PETITIONER,
v.
FRANKLIN J. TENNIS, RESPONDENT.
The opinion of the court was delivered by: Cynthia M. Rufe, J.
AND NOW, this 13 th day of January, 2011, after careful review and independent consideration of Petitioner's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us Under 28 U.S.C. §2254, the answer thereto, and the entire record in this case, and upon review of the Report and Recommendation of United States Magistrate Judge Timothy R. Rice, and noting that no objections have been filed, it is hereby ORDERED that the Report and Recommendation is APPROVED and ADOPTED for the reasons set forth in the Report and Recommendation. *fn1
Accordingly, Petitioner's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us is
DENIED, and no Certificate of Appealability will be issued.
The Clerk of Court is DIRECTED to mark this case CLOSED.
